#636c92 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#636c92 is composed of 38.8% red, 42.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 26%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 228.5 degrees, a saturation of 19.2% and a lightness of 48%. #636c92 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6d8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#636c92 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#636c92 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#636c92 has RGB values of R:99, G:108,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 6515858.

Shades and Tints of #636c92
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040406 is the darkest color, while #f9f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#636c92
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76787f is the less saturated color, while #0532f0 is the most saturated one.
